Is it safe to send money from The Argentina to Ireland through online services?
Yes, it is generally safe to send money online from The Argentina to Ireland using trusted international platforms. Look for services with encryption, customer support, and regulatory licenses in both The Argentina and Ireland to ensure your transfer is secure.

Can I send money from The Argentina to a bank account in Ireland?
Yes, many international money transfer services allow you to send money from The Argentina directly to a bank account in Ireland. You will usually need the recipient’s full name, bank name, IBAN, and sometimes the SWIFT/BIC code for Ireland banks.
